ASHGOLD SET TO SIGN FORMER ADUANA STALWART DEFENDER

Former Aduana Stars defender Stephen Anokye Badu has completed his one year move to Kuwaiti Premier league side Al Tadhamon Sporting Club. The robust and rugged center back joined the Kuwaiti based club in October 2018,  having joined Oman Premier league side Sohar FC from Aduana Stars. 


Back home after the end of his deal, 'Atronie' revealed to Sports Forum on Time Fm that he is opened to a move to join any Ghanaian Premier League side. Anokye Badu also made it known that there a host of African based clubs after his signature.

"I have approaches from some local clubs as well some clubs on the continent too. I'm open to any local club. We are looking to God though. Whatever comes my way that I deem better, I will append my signature to it."

Quizzed further by the host of the Saturday sports program, Ernest Acheampong (Kalakuta) the former B.A United rear guard disclosed his readiness to join Ashantigold SC based on talks held.

"Ashgold has been in talks with me even when I was in Kuwait. I'm ready to join them'.

Ashantigold will be representing Ghana in the CAF Confederations Cup in 2020/21. The club are short in the central areas of defense having lost Yusif Mubarik and released Musa Mohammed. 

Stephen Anokye Badu was a member of the 2016 Ghana under-20 squad.
